Drug Industry India: Top Hubs, Companies, and What’s Driving Growth

When you think of the drug industry India, the ecosystem of companies that produce medicines, vaccines, and generic drugs for domestic and global markets. Also known as pharmaceutical industry India, it's one of the largest in the world by volume, supplying over half of all generic drugs used in the U.S. and Africa. This isn’t just about big factories—it’s about thousands of small and mid-sized manufacturers, strict regulatory systems, and a workforce that knows how to make high-quality medicine at low cost.

The real heart of this industry? Hyderabad pharma, India’s top pharmaceutical hub, responsible for over 40% of the country’s drug output and leading in exports to the U.S., EU, and Southeast Asia. It’s not just luck—Hyderabad has specialized zones, trained scientists, and a history of compliance with FDA and EMA standards. But it’s not alone. Maharashtra and Gujarat are also packed with licensed pharma manufacturers India, companies that produce everything from tablets to injectables, often under strict government licensing. Together, these regions support roughly 12,400 active drug manufacturing units in 2025, making India the world’s third-largest producer by volume.

What keeps this engine running? Low labor costs, strong raw material supply chains, and a government push for self-reliance in medicines. But it’s not just about making pills—it’s about trust. When a hospital in Kenya or a pharmacy in Germany buys an Indian-made drug, they’re betting on quality control, batch consistency, and regulatory transparency. That’s why companies here don’t just compete on price—they compete on documentation, audits, and certifications.
